Short answer: the Mifa Tango for better sound quality, the Muzen Wild Mini for the lower price. The Mifa Tango ranks #17 of 47 small speakers at $95. The Muzen Wild Mini ranks #40 at $75, $20 cheaper.
What the Mifa Tango offers: Loudest small speaker by a little. Watch for: Rising frequency response, not very flat, better to listen off axis.
What the Muzen Wild Mini offers: Distinctive retro military-radio design with an all-metal (zinc alloy) body - feels far more solid than the plastic speakers in this class. Watch for: Not much bass at all, quite thuddy.
Buy the Mifa Tango if sound quality matters more than the price. Buy the Muzen Wild Mini if the price matters more than sound quality.
If sound quality matters at all to you, skip the Muzen Wild Mini. It ranks near the bottom of the 47 small speakers, so look higher up the list instead.
If battery life is a priority, the Mifa Tango is rated for 25 hours versus 8 hours for the Muzen Wild Mini.
Specifications Side By Side
| Mifa Tango | Muzen Wild Mini | |
|---|---|---|
| Price | $95 Discontinued | $75 |
| Ranked | #17 of 47 in Small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ers | #40 of 47 in Small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ers |
| App | No | No |
| Bass Extension (-10dB) | 69Hz | - |
| Battery Life | 25 hours (Manufacturer specified) | 8 hours (Manufacturer specified) |
| EQ | No | No |
| IP Rating | IP67 | IPX5 |
| Max Volume | 97dB | - |
| MicroSD Playback | Yes | - |
| Party Mode | Yes (PartyAdd up to 100 speakers) | No |
| Power Bank | No | No |
| Power Input | USB-C | USB-C |
| Stereo | No | No |
| TWS | Yes | Yes |
| Weight | 0.9 lbs / 390 g | 0.5 lbs / 248 g |
| Aux Input | No | No |
| Bluetooth Codecs | SBC | SBC |
| Built in Microphone | Yes | Yes |
| Bluetooth Version | 5.3 | 5.0 |
| Charging Time | 3 hours | - |
| Dimensions | 4.6" x 5.3" x 1.7" (118 x 135 x 43.5 mm) | 2.4" x 1.5" x 3.1" (60.8 x 37.5 x 77.9 mm) |
| Output Power | 10W | 5W |
| Drivers | 1x 50mm full-range driver + 2x 52x32mm passive radiators | 1.3" (33mm) full-range driver |
| Discontinued | Yes | - |
| Digital Aux Input | No | No |
| Frequency Response | - | 80Hz - 18kHz (Manufacturer specified) |
